Plot Summary: The story is set in the small town of Devil's Kettle, Minnesota. It follows the friendship between two lifelong best friends who are polar opposites: the popular and beautiful cheerleader Jennifer Check (Megan Fox) and the nerdy, reserved Anita "Needy" Lesnicky (Amanda Seyfried).
One night, the two friends attend a concert by an indie rock band called Low Shoulder at a local bar. A devastating fire breaks out, destroying the bar. The band members, believing a virgin sacrifice will guarantee them a record deal, kidnap Jennifer and perform a satanic ritual on her. However, Jennifer is not a virgin. The ritual goes wrong, and she becomes possessed by a demon.
Jennifer returns to town changed. She develops an insatiable hunger for human flesh and begins seducing and devouring the high school boys in her town. As the body count rises, Needy realizes what is happening and must find a way to stop her best friend before she kills again.

Why the "Update"? (The Critical Re-evaluation)
In 2009, the film was panned by many critics and suffered from a marketing campaign that focused heavily on Megan Fox’s sex appeal rather than the script's wit. However, modern audiences and critics have "updated" their perspective on the film for several reasons:
- The Feminist Lens: Written by Diablo Cody (Juno), the film is a subversion of the male gaze. It explores themes of female friendship, toxic jealousy, and the way society pits women against one another. - Sapphic Subtext: The relationship between Needy and Jennifer is the emotional core of the film. In 2009, the marketing tried to hide the queer undertones; today, the film is celebrated as a staple of LGBTQ+ horror cinema.
- Megan Fox’s Performance: Fox was unfairly criticized at the time. Re-watching the film now reveals a highly campy, self-aware performance that perfectly captures the arrogance and insecurity of a teenage queen bee.
